Hypogonadism FAQ

What is male hypogonadism?

Male hypogonadism is a condition in which the body doesn't produce enough of the hormone that plays a key role in masculine growth and development during puberty (testosterone) or enough sperm or both. You can be born with male hypogonadism, or it can develop later in life, often from injury or infection.

What are the symptoms of male hypogonadism?

Age-related symptoms of male hypogonadism include inadequate sexual differentiation (congenital), delayed puberty (childhood onset), and various nonspecific symptoms such as decreased libido, erectile dysfunction, cognitive decline, decrease in percentage of lean body mass, sleep disturbances, and mood changes (adult onset).

What causes hypogonadism?

Hypogonadism is a clinical syndrome that occurs when the gonads— testes and ovaries —produce low levels of sex hormones due to a disruption of the hypothalamic - pituitary -gonadal (HPG) axis. The release of sex hormones is under the control of the hypothalamus and the pituitary gland.

What are the symptoms of hypogonadism?

Hypogonadism refers to a clinical syndrome that results in low levels of sex hormones. There are two types of hypogonadism: primary and secondary. Signs and symptoms of hypogonadism depend on the time of onset, and can include delayed puberty, primary amenorrhea, changes in mood and energy, infertility, decreased libido, and erectile dysfunction.
